Transaction 20f2be682365e4c2e8d3676688807f6a675cd93046a294476c0e84ce62d48ea2

3 Input
2 Outputs
  • 20f2be682365e4c2e8d3676688807f6a675cd93046a294476c0e84ce62d48ea2:0
  • value  500000000
    address  399ovDLkWB46Uuf21TLq94wQ9bD4sBxHGr
  • 20f2be682365e4c2e8d3676688807f6a675cd93046a294476c0e84ce62d48ea2:1
  • value  992831
    address  3MrLEo4Ujt3ywtvbbmxnYhT1pR3kkQjmY2